The Pilot Group connects the demand and supply of electrical components. As the world shifts to a more electric future, ESL helps customers procure their needs in this space by thinking and operating differently. ESL is headquartered in Manchester and operates with a strong international presence.
Purpose of the role: Responsible for buying a range of products at the most competitive prices, to enable ESL to operate and increase profits. Duties include purchase order entry, supply chain tracking, and stock management. The role involves interaction with internal staff to support supplier and new market development, as well as stock delivery scheduling.
Key Responsibilities:
- Buying a range of products from established suppliers, negotiating deals as necessary.
- Coordinating requests for new brands.
- Identifying new suppliers.
- Forecasting levels of demand for stock items and ensuring minimum stock levels are maintained.
- Producing management information reports (Weekly/monthly).
- Identifying overstocked items, preparing offers and promotions.
- Processing supplier offers.
- Managing cancellations.
- Updating system information (working to daily targets).
- Order processing and administration.
- Shipping & Import Tracking & Management.
- Liaising with Vendor Supply Chain.
- Supporting Warehouse with booking in & out.
- Supporting Warehouse with internal stock transfers.
- Price list administration.
- Answering incoming calls and taking appropriate action.
- Creating and sending pro-active offers.
- Chasing suppliers for expected due date of goods.
- Pricing requests from suppliers.
- Team cover in times of absence (variety of tasks).
Essential Requirements / Experience:
- Excellent communication skills (telephone and email).
- Strong PC Skills in all Microsoft packages.
- Strong organisational skills.
- Accurate data entry and attention to detail.
